About Simone Beer
Simone Beer is a scholar working on Cognitive Neuroscience, Physiology, Radiology, Nuclear Medicine and Imaging, Biomedical Engineering and Surgery, having authored 24 papers that have together received 509 indexed citations. Recurring topics across this work include Adenosine and Purinergic Signaling (5 papers), Medical Imaging Techniques and Applications (5 papers), Sleep and Wakefulness Research (5 papers), Plant nutrient uptake and metabolism (3 papers), Advanced Radiotherapy Techniques (2 papers), Dementia and Cognitive Impairment Research (2 papers), Advanced MRI Techniques and Applications (2 papers) and Sleep and related disorders (2 papers). The work is most often cited by research in Plant Science (216 citations), Biological Psychiatry (11 citations), Radiation (34 citations), Physiology (16 citations) and Radiology, Nuclear Medicine and Imaging (61 citations). Simone Beer has collaborated with scholars based in Germany, United States and Switzerland. Frequent co-authors include Siegfried Jahnke, Thomas Hombach, Gerhard W. Roeb, M. Streun, K. Ziemons, Maryam Khodaverdi, Heinz H. Coenen, Andreas Bauer, David Elmenhorst and Peter Blümler. Their work appears in journals such as Molecular Imaging and Biology, Journal of Neuroscience, Journal of Nuclear Medicine, Physics in Medicine and Biology and NeuroImage.
